Purpose

The purpose of this memo is to provide information to the Franklin Board of Mayor and Aldermen (BOMA) concerning Amendment No. 1 to the Professional Services Agreement (PSA) (COF Contract No. 2015-0284) with Barge Waggoner Sumner & Cannon, Inc. (BWSC) for the Development of Street Light Standards.

 

Background

On November 22, 2015, the City entered into a PSA (COF Contract No. 2015-0284) with BWSC for the development of street lighting standards.

 

Amendment No. 1 includes three (3) additional tasks: Task 1 - Examples of Lighting Design Results, Task 2 - Training for Review of Lighting Designs, and Task 3 - Incorporation of Revisions as required by Additional City Comments.  See the attached Exhibit A proposal, dated December 18, 2015, from BWSC, for additional details.

 

Financial Impact

Amendment No. 1 results in a cost increase not-to-exceed $14,700.00.  This would result in a not-to-exceed contract ceiling of $58,200.  In the current FY2016 budge, the Engineering Department has $75,000.00 budgeted for Engineering Services (82540).  It is anticipated that the funding for this project will come from this budget item.
